Responsibilities:Skills Required:
Performs routine preventative and corrective maintenance and testing on equipment Perform maintenance tasks to include– repairing and improving, from minor rebuilds to major overhauls on all equipment.
Identify processing waste reduction opportunities and assist in reduction projects.
Participate in preventative maintenance program to help reduce costs of operations through PM optimization.
Dismantles, cleans, repairs and tests electrical, electronic and mechanical components to determine component-level failure
Communicate, coach and train employees to continuously improve team's ability to prevent loss of production and respond safely to equipment failures
Maintains preventative maintenance logs and accurate records of all testing and repairs
Recommends equipment to be included in preventive maintenance programs. Perform Preventative Maintenance tasks to identify all potential mechanical and electrical issues with equipment throughout the plant. Rebuild worn-out, but reusable, pieces of equipment, such as gearboxes for scheduled PM's.
Troubleshoot/ investigate and repair all mechanical, electrical, pneumatic machine systems.
Eliminates machine failures from recurring by utilizing the Breakdown Analysis process
Communicates directly with equipment suppliers, contractors and vendors as necessary
Focus Areas will include but are not limited to;
Production support, Mechanical Room, Water Processing, Boiler Room, and Wastewater Treatment Water Chemical Treatment Program
